In Newton’s ring experiment, the diameter of the 10^th ring changes from 1.40 to 1.23 cm when a liquid is introduced between the lens and glass plate. What is the refractive index of the liquid?

(a) 1.05

(b) 1.15

(c) 1.25

(d) 1.35

Correct choice is (c) 1.25

The best I can explain: We know, Dn^2 = 4nλR/μ

Without liquid in air, μ = 1, D10^2 = 40λR

With liquid, D10^2’ = 40λR/μ

Dividing both we get, μ = D10^2 D10^2’

= {1.40/1.27}^2

= 1.25.
